Title of article :
Influence of magnetic field on calcium carbonate precipitation Original Research Article

Abstract :
Effect of permanent magnetic field with north and south faces facing each other (0.16 T) on calcium carbonate precipitation type (homogeneous and heterogeneous) and solubility were investigated in different conditions of calcium carbonate water concentration, treatment-pH and water flow rate in the magnetic field. Treated water was exposed to a scaling test by degasifying dissolved CO2 in water. It was found that magnetic treatment increases the total amount of precipitate and favours the homogeneous nucleation depending on water treatment-pH, water flow rate and the residence time.
